How does a compression cycle refrigeration system move heat from a relatively cold temperature to a relatively warm temperature?

What will be an ideal response?


It boils refrigerant at a low pressure and temperature to absorb heat inside and condenses refrigerant at a high temperature and pressure to release heat outside.
